Q: Is 9,238,962 a Prime Number?

 A: No, 9,238,962 is not a prime number.

Why is 9,238,962 not a prime number?

A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.

The number 9238962 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 6 23 46 69 138 66,949 133,898 200,847 401,694 1,539,827 3,079,654 4,619,481 and 9,238,962, with no remainder.

Since 9,238,962 cannot be divided by just 1 and 9,238,962, it is not a prime number.
